How long should my tyres last?

The time your tyres should last can differ greatly depending on the type of tyre, the size, mileage and driving conditions. Your tyres should last around 3-5 years or 20,000 – 40,000 miles – just keep in mind that the front tyres often wear out faster than the rears due to weight differences.

Regular checks are essential to monitor the condition over their lifespan, which can be conducted by both you and your mechanic during MOTs or just general vehicle health checkups.

Avoid overloading your vehicle

The weight of your vehicle can put pressure on your tyres, especially if your van is loaded beyond the maximum payload your vehicle or tyres can handle. Overloading your vehicle can accelerate tyre wear, risk structural damage, and reduce stability on the road when driving.

Check your tyre pressures often

It’s recommended that you check your tyre pressures once a month, ideally at the same time as checking your tread depth. If your tyres are below the recommended inflation, it could account for 30% more tyre wear over the course of your tyres’ life.

Low tyre pressures usually result in premature wear on the edges of the tyre, and over-inflated tyres will result in wear around the centre.

Use your regular tyre checks to identify problems early

To maximise tyre lifespan and ensure road safety, we advise a monthly health check of your tyre tread. This not only confirms legal roadworthiness but also helps identify early signs of wear caused by alignment issues or incorrect pressures. In the UK, a simple check involves inserting a 20p coin into the tread. If the outer band of the coin is visible, it’s time to consider replacing your tyres.

Wheel Alignment

To extend the lifespan of your tyres, proper wheel alignment is essential. If you notice your vehicle pulling to one side, unusual tyre noises, or vibrations in the steering, it may be time for an alignment check. Correct alignment ensures optimal road contact, preventing premature tyre replacement.

Drive with care

Driving carefully can also extend the life of your tyres. Driving smoothly, avoiding harsh braking or sharp turns can help reduce any unnecessary premature wear on your tyres, and extend their life. Additionally, being mindful of any road hazards such as potholes and curbs can prevent damage to your tyres and wheels.

Choose the Right Tyre for Your Needs

Selecting the right tyre depends on your van’s specific requirements. If you work on site, you might prioritise superior off-roading capability for enhanced grip. A pro tip is to take advantage of the EPREL labels attached to every tyre sold in Europe and the UK, These allow you to make informed decisions and allow you to prioritise a tyre for your needs.
